NTPC Kerandari Coal Mining Project in association with the Sports Council of NTPC Coal Mining Projects Hazaribagh kicked off an exciting new tournament titled "Mining Grand Master," showcasing strategic brilliance and competitive spirit. The tournament commenced on July 11, 2024, and will span over three days, concluding with the grand finale on July 14, 2024.
KDCMP organised this Chess Tournament in line with discussions in the Monthly RHOHR review and BODH Survey Action Plan to emphasise upon Work work-life balance of employees and their spouses posted at Hazaribagh Coal Mining.
Shri Shiv Prasad, Head of the Kerandari Coal Mining Project, inaugurated the event, marking a vibrant start to the competition. The tournament features participants from employees of NTPC Coal Mining Projects Hazaribagh, along with their spouses and children from Jigyasa Bal Bhawan.
The tournament's first day saw enthusiastic participation and smooth proceedings, setting a positive tone for the upcoming days. The second day of the event is scheduled for today, July 12, 2024, with more exciting rounds and strategic gameplay anticipated. There are three arbitrators were present to coordinate the event. Shri Vinod Kumar, Chess instructor and senior arbitrator from Naman Vidya School has planned the fixtures and other arrangements.
The "Mining Grand Master" Chess tournament aims to foster mutual trust and a spirit of healthy competition among the participants. As the tournament progresses, all eyes will be on the finale, where the ultimate champions will be crowned.
